Why Backup Solutions Matter More Than Ever

Here’s what bugs me about the crypto world—too many people treat wallet backups like an afterthought. It’s like skimping on insurance until you actually need it. And when you do, it’s too late. I remember once I lost my phone and was scrambling to recover my Phantom wallet. Luckily, I had my seed phrase stored safely, but it was a nerve-wracking experience.

Some folks swear by hardware wallets, but that’s not always practical for everyday Solana users who are hopping between yield farming pools and metaverse platforms. So, hybrid backup solutions that combine encrypted cloud storage with multi-factor authentication are gaining traction.

Also, there’s an emerging trend called social recovery—using trusted contacts to help you restore access if you lose your keys. On paper, it’s brilliant. But it raises questions about trust and decentralization. On one hand, it makes recovery easier; though actually, it introduces new vectors for social engineering attacks. So yeah, it’s a double-edged sword.

That said, the bottom line is clear: having a robust, user-friendly backup plan is very very important if you want to keep your crypto safe and accessible.

Yield Farming: The Good, The Bad, and The Ugly

Yield farming on Solana is like the wild west—fast, lucrative, and sometimes downright sketchy. People chase those juicy APYs, but there’s a lot to unpack beneath the surface. For one, liquidity pools can be unstable, especially on newer protocols. And then there’s the dreaded impermanent loss, which can turn your gains into losses if you’re not careful.

Personally, I started out just jumping on every new farming opportunity, thinking “more is better.” Haha, rookie move. I quickly learned that strategy can backfire spectacularly. Instead, I now prefer diversified farming strategies that balance risk and reward. Also, keeping my assets in wallets with solid backup options means I’m not sweating if something goes sideways.

It’s interesting how yield farming intersects with metaverse assets too. Some projects are experimenting with staking NFTs or virtual land parcels that generate yield. This blend of DeFi and metaverse assets could redefine what yield farming means in the next few years.
